What's the best time of year to travel to Ravenna with my pet?
When you travel with your pet, keeping track of the weather can make the trip safe and fun for everyone. The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 24°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 8°C. Average annual precipitation for Ravenna is 806 mm.
What is there to see and do with your pet in Ravenna?
Known for its cathedrals and monuments, Ravenna has lots to offer visitors, including its museums, ruins and rich culture. See the local sights and visit Piazza del Popolo and Arian Baptistry. While you're there, make sure you don't miss Dante Alighieri's Tomb and Basilica of Sant' Apollinare Nuovo.
